DETAILED DESCRIPTION OF THE INVENTION Object of the invention Industrial field of application The present invention relates to a mailbox system in a telephone system in which the switching center accommodating a subscriber is automatically changed as the subscriber moves. .

2. Related Art Conventionally, in telephone systems such as automobile telephone systems in which the subscriber accommodating exchange, equivalent to a subscriber switching center, is automatically changed as the subscriber moves, the subscriber's mailbox is It was fixed at the prison exchange.

Problems to be Solved by the Invention In the conventional system, a subscriber's mailbox is fixed to a specific subscriber accommodating exchange, so the accommodating exchange changes as the subscriber moves. Then, each time a mailbox is accessed, communication between the new and old subscriber accommodating exchange offices is required, leading to the problem of congestion in the inter-office lines.

The mailbox system of the present invention, which solves the problems of the conventional system described in ``Means for Solving the Problems of Structure of the Invention'', does not fix the subscriber's mailbox to a specific station, but instead transfers the subscriber's mailbox to the switching exchange to which accommodation is to be changed. By automatically relocating, it is configured such that inter-office communication is not required for subsequent access.

Effects of the Invention As explained in detail above, the mailbox system of the present invention is configured so that the subscriber's mailbox is not fixed to a specific exchange, but is automatically transferred to the switching exchange where the accommodation is changed. This eliminates the need for inter-office communication, avoids congestion in inter-office lines, and improves equipment usage efficiency. In addition, the recipient of the service benefits from lower call charges.
